Haaland, a major competitor for PSG

Erling Haaland, to be sure, will be spoiled for choice when he leaves Dortmund. Among the contenders announced by the Norwegian, PSG will face competition from a serious rival.

the Barça, the Real Madrid, Manchester United, Chelsea… all of them have already shown a certain interest in Erling Haaland, with more or less emphasis. Preparing willy-nilly to lose Kylian Mbappé next summer the PSG is obviously in the game, not frankly hiding his legitimate appeal to one of the most promising strikers of his generation. Still, the competition promises to be tougher than expected.

If they have long feigned indifference, the Citizens indeed seem ready to pounce on the windfall. The Norwegian prodigy of BVB, whose market value is estimated today at 150 million euros, will be worth only 75 in the 1is July 2022 – this by virtue of a release clause programmed downward two years from the expiration of the contract which binds the boy to the Borussens until 2024. Suffice to say a trifle for a club such as Manchester City.

In the footsteps of his father

The Catalan daily Sport affirms this Sunday that the Skyblues have already decided to position themselves on the file – Pep Guardiola being resigned to finally find a successor to the Kun Agüero, late number 9 near the Etihad Stadium. Contacts would even be established in this regard with the Scandinavian agent, Mino Raiola, according to the publication. Erling Haaland could therefore follow in the footsteps of his father, Alf-Inge, who between 2000 and 2003 donned the City jersey.
